About Robert

Robert Galiette practices business law in Essex, Connecticut. He has experience in various legal areas, including intellectual property, tax law, and government and administrative law. His firm handles a diverse range of cases, focusing on patents and trademarks, which are critical for businesses seeking to protect their innovations and brand identities. With a career spanning several decades, Robert has established himself as a knowledgeable resource for clients navigating complex legal fields. He earned his J.D. from the University of Connecticut, where he specialized in insurance law and intellectual property law.

Prior to that, he obtained a Master of Science in immunopharmacology from Brown University and a Bachelor of Science in biology from Stonehill College. This strong educational background equips him with a unique perspective on the intersection of law and science, particularly in fields related to technology and healthcare. Robert's career began in 1976 as an analyst, and he has held various roles leading up to his current position as principal since 1992. His previous experience includes serving as counsel and of counsel in different capacities, where he developed his skills in advising clients on legal strategies and compliance issues. This extensive background allows him to approach each case with a knowledge of both the legal and business implications. Most of his work involves advising clients on business transactions, intellectual property rights, and tax implications of their operations.

He assists startups and established companies alike in handling the requirements of patent filings and trademark registrations. Cases typically progress through initial consultations, drafting of legal documents, and representation in negotiations or litigation when necessary. Robert is a registered patent lawyer with the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office and holds memberships in the bars of New York, the District of Columbia, and Connecticut.
